#cdcca8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cdcca8 is composed of 80.4% red, 80%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 18%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 58.4 degrees, a saturation of 27% and a lightness of 73.1%. #cdcca8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9b9951.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#cdcca8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cdcca8 has RGB values of R:205, G:204,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13487272.

Shades and Tints of #cdcca8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8f8f3 is the lightest one.
